How much does a Txcpa Event Planner make?

As of April 2025, the average annual salary for an Event Planner at Txcpa is $49,869, which translates to approximately $24 per hour. Salaries for Event Planner at Txcpa typically range from $44,861 to $54,956, reflecting the diverse roles within the company.

It's essential to understand that salaries can vary significantly based on factors such as geographic location, departmental budget, and individual qualifications. Key determinants include years of experience, specific skill sets, educational background, and relevant certifications. Founded in 1915, The Texas Society of CPAs (www.tscpa.org) is the premiere professional membership organization for CPAs in Texas. The organization is based in Dallas, Texas.

  2. Customer Service: Customer service is the provision of service to customers before, during and after a purchase. The perception of success of such interactions is dependent on employees "who can adjust themselves to the personality of the guest". Customer service concerns the priority an organization assigns to customer service relative to components such as product innovation and pricing. In this sense, an organization that values good customer service may spend more money in training employees than the average organization or may proactively interview customers for feedback. From the point of view of an overall sales process engineering effort, customer service plays an important role in an organization's ability to generate income and revenue. From that perspective, customer service should be included as part of an overall approach to systematic improvement. One good customer service experience can change the entire perception a customer holds towards the organization.
